introduce bb_putchar(). saves ~1800 on uclibc (less on glibc).
This commit is contained in:
@@ -686,7 +686,7 @@ static void check_match(IPos start, IPos match, int length)
|
||||
if (verbose > 1) {
|
||||
bb_error_msg("\\[%d,%d]", start - match, length);
|
||||
do {
|
||||
putc(G1.window[start++], stderr);
|
||||
fputc(G1.window[start++], stderr);
|
||||
} while (--length != 0);
|
||||
}
|
||||
}
|
||||
|
||||
@@ -26,6 +26,5 @@ void header_verbose_list(const file_header_t *file_header)
|
||||
if (file_header->link_target) {
|
||||
printf(" -> %s", file_header->link_target);
|
||||
}
|
||||
/* putchar isnt used anywhere else i dont think */
|
||||
puts("");
|
||||
bb_putchar('\n');
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user